在网页开发中,JavaScript(简称JS)是一种非常强大的工具,它可以用来控制页面的各种行为,包括按钮的显示与操作。今天,我们就来探讨如何使用JS轻松实现页面中两个按钮的显示与操作技巧。
一、按钮的基本HTML结构
首先,我们需要在HTML中定义两个按钮。以下是一个简单的例子:
<!DOCTYPE html>
<html lang="zh-CN">
<head>
<meta charset="UTF-8">
<title>按钮操作示例</title>
</head>
<body>
<button id="btn1" onclick="showMessage('按钮1被点击了')">按钮1</button>
<button id="btn2" onclick="showMessage('按钮2被点击了')">按钮2</button>
<script src="script.js"></script>
</body>
</html>
在这个例子中,我们创建了两个按钮,并分别为它们设置了onclick事件,当按钮被点击时,会调用showMessage函数,并传递一个参数。
二、JavaScript中的按钮操作
1. 显示与隐藏按钮
在JavaScript中,我们可以使用style属性来控制元素的显示与隐藏。以下是一个简单的例子:
// 显示按钮
function showButton(buttonId) {
var button = document.getElementById(buttonId);
button.style.display = 'block';
}
// 隐藏按钮
function hideButton(buttonId) {
var button = document.getElementById(buttonId);
button.style.display = 'none';
}
通过调用showButton和hideButton函数,我们可以控制按钮的显示与隐藏。
2. 按钮点击事件
在上面的HTML代码中,我们已经为两个按钮设置了onclick事件。下面,我们来完善showMessage函数:
// 显示点击按钮的消息
function showMessage(message) {
alert(message);
}
当按钮被点击时,会弹出一个包含消息的提示框。
3. 动态添加按钮
我们还可以使用JavaScript动态创建按钮:
// 动态添加按钮
function addNewButton() {
var newButton = document.createElement('button');
newButton.id = 'btn3';
newButton.innerText = '按钮3';
newButton.onclick = function() {
showMessage('按钮3被点击了');
};
document.body.appendChild(newButton);
}
调用addNewButton函数后,页面上会自动添加一个新按钮。
三、总结
通过以上几个例子,我们可以看到JavaScript在控制页面按钮方面的强大功能。在实际开发中,我们可以根据需求灵活运用这些技巧,实现更加丰富的交互效果。希望这篇文章能帮助你更好地掌握JS技能,轻松实现页面中两个按钮的显示与操作。
